Understanding the Core Components of a Tank Water Heater
Every water heater—regardless of its specific make or model—shares fundamental components that must work together flawlessly. HEP’s technicians apply their expertise to diagnose and optimize each part:
- Tank: Insulated steel or glass-lined vessel that stores hot water under pressure.
- Heating Element or Gas Burner: Converts energy into heat, warming the water.
- Dip Tube: Directs incoming cold water to the bottom, ensuring efficient heating.
- Thermostat & Control Valve: Maintains precise temperature settings.
- Anode Rod: Sacrificial metal rod that prevents tank corrosion.
- Temperature & Pressure Relief Valve (T&P Valve): Safety device that releases excessive pressure.
- Drain Valve: Located at the tank’s base for flushing sediment and draining water during service.

Hard Water and Mineral Buildup
Elora’s water supply can contain moderate to high mineral concentrations. Over time, dissolved minerals precipitate inside tanks, forming layers of sediment. This sediment:
- Reduces heating efficiency by insulating water from the heat source
- Causes overheating of lower heating elements, leading to premature failure
- Creates rumbling sounds as trapped water pockets boil through sediment layers

Sediment Management: The Hidden Key to Efficiency
How Sediment Forms
As water heats, calcium carbonate and other minerals crystallize, settling at the tank’s bottom. In Elora’s moderately hard water, this process accelerates. The layer thickens, reducing the space available for hot water storage and forcing the burner or element to work harder.

Optimized Thermostat Settings
A thermostat set around 49–52 °C (120–125 °F) balances comfort, safety, and savings. Settings above 60 °C may scald skin and elevate energy bills.
Heat Traps and Insulation
HEP installs heat traps and insulates hot-water pipes in unconditioned basements or crawl spaces. These measures limit standby heat losses, particularly relevant during Elora’s chilly winters.

Water Heater Plumbing Connections: Craftsmanship Details That Matter
Dielectric Unions
Corrosion occurs when dissimilar metals meet. HEP’s plumbers install dielectric unions between copper pipes and steel tank nipples to stop galvanic corrosion, preserving water quality and preventing premature leaks.
Expansion Tanks
Municipal water systems often introduce back-pressure through check valves. HEP adds appropriately sized expansion tanks to protect piping, fixtures, and water heaters from dangerous pressure spikes.
Drain Pan and Auto-Shutoff Valves
Finished basements and utility closets benefit from galvanized or plastic drain pans routed to floor drains. Pairing these pans with leak-sensing auto-shutoff valves reduces flood risks dramatically.
The Role of Anode Rods in Elora’s Water Chemistry
Types of Anode Rods
- Magnesium: Effective in soft water, offers superior protection against corrosion
- Aluminum/Zinc: Suited to harder water, combats sulfur odors
- Powered (Impressed Current): Uses electric current for ongoing protection, excellent for challenging conditions
Inspection and Replacement Intervals
HEP advises annual inspection after the initial three years of operation. Depending on water chemistry, replacement may be required every 3–5 years to safeguard the tank lining.

Choosing the Correct Venting Method for Gas Models in Elora
Atmospheric Venting
Traditional, uses natural draft up chimneys. HEP ensures proper chimney liner sizing and blockage removal.
Power Venting
Employs electric fans to push exhaust gases through horizontal vent pipes. This method suits homes without vertical chimney access and offers flexible installation but requires dedicated electrical supply.
Direct Venting
Sealed combustion draws external air and expels exhaust through a concentric pipe, improving indoor air quality. HEP evaluates wall thickness, termination clearances, and prevailing wind patterns around Elora homes to determine suitability.

Troubleshooting Noise Issues in Tank Water Heaters
Common Sources of Noise
- Sediment boiling sound: Indicates mineral deposits
- Ticking or tapping: Thermal expansion of pipes or heat traps
- Screeching: Restricted water flow due to partially closed valves
- Sizzling: Condensation dripping onto hot burner surface

The Impact of Water Pressure on Tank Water Heaters
Potential Issues From Excessive Pressure
- Reduced service life of tank and fixtures
- Frequent T&P valve discharge
- Increased risk of burst pipes or fittings
Pressure Regulation Measures
HEP technicians test static and dynamic water pressure. When readings exceed 80 psi, they install or service pressure-reducing valves (PRVs) and confirm their settings. Regular follow-ups safeguard the entire plumbing network.
Preparing for Extended Vacations: Water Heater Best Practices
Elora residents who leave homes seasonally can implement protective measures:
- Activating vacation mode on electronic control panels to lower setpoint
- Shutting off gas supply or electricity for tanks without vacation settings
- Turning off cold-water inlet and draining the tank when leaving for extended periods
- Insulating cold-water lines to prevent freezing in vacant properties
